Montreat College vs Greensboro College
Montreat College and Greensboro College, both esteemed institutions of higher learning in North Carolina, offer distinct educational experiences. Montreat, nestled in the picturesque Blue Ridge Mountains, boasts a tight-knit community with a focus on Christian values and a low acceptance rate of 67%. Greensboro, located in the vibrant city of Greensboro, prides itself on its diverse student body and a higher acceptance rate of 75%. While Montreat's popular majors include Biblical Studies, Elementary Education, and Psychology, Greensboro's strengths lie in Business Administration, Education, and Nursing.
